Context: Ardenfell line margins slipped three points over two quarters. Drivers: input steel costs, aggressive discounting at the Westmoor branch, and a stale price book. Proposal: uplift list prices four percent, tighten discount authority to regional level, sunset the two lowest-margin SKUs. Risk: volume loss at Halverton accounts, estimated under two percent. Decision requested at Thursday's review. Modelling assumptions are in the appendix pack. The commercial reasoning leadership wants kept close is noted directly below.

board note of tajop-yajof: The finance team signed off on a budget of $77.6 million for Project Pramir.

## Changed defaults

Heads up: the Ledgerline tax-rate lookup cache now defaults to a 15-minute TTL instead of 24 hours. Turns out rates in the Veldt County sandbox were going stale mid-demo, which was embarrassing. Eviction is now LRU rather than FIFO, and the cache warms on boot. If you're reviewing, check that nothing hardcodes the old TTL. The new defaults land as follows.

deployment values, bajop-taweg:
holwyn:
  log_level: debug
  metrics_host: metrics.holwyn.zemvarsys.internal
  pool_size: 32

- [ ] **RBAC check — Mossvale Wiki 4.2.** Before cutting the release, confirm the new role-based access rules don't lock editors out of the archive namespace (bit us last time!). Run the permissions smoke suite as both a viewer and a space-admin account, and skim the audit log for denied writes. Sign off against the candidate build listed below.

session token of kahog-bahif = htk9_f63daec35

Minutes — Management Meeting, Verrowind Foods. Present: Okonjo, Faylen, Brandt. Agenda: revised commission scheme. Approved tiered structure effective Q2; caps removed for Meridale accounts; clawbacks standardised at 60 days. Finance to model payout exposure by month-end. Board ratification requested at next session. Rationale tied to confidential plans stated below.

internal memo for tagag-yawig: Project Wenir slips by one quarter because of the audit delay.